•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

veri girişi yapılabilsin ancak silinmeye ve kopyalanmaya karşı şifreli olsun

Katılım
20 Aralık 2008
Mesajlar
34
Excel Vers. ve Dili
bilmiyorum
Merhaba,

Şirketimizde ortak bulunan dosyanın içine veri girişi yapılabilsin ancak silinmeye ve kopyalanmaya karşı şifreli olmasını istiyoruz.Ne yapmalıyız acaba?

Yardımlarınız için şimdiden teşekkürler.:)
 
Sayfa şifresini , (eğer ki makro varsa ) kodlarınızdan önce
Sheets("şifrelisayfa").Unprotect password:"filanca"
ile açıp kodlar görevini yaptıktan sonra da
End sub bitişinden önceki satırda
Sheets("şifrelisayfa").Protect password:"filanca"
yazarak silinmesini engelleyebilirsiniz .

Kopyalanmaya karşı neyi korumak istiyorsunuz? kitabı mı , sayfayı mı , hücreyi mi ya da belli bir bölgeyi mi ?
 
Sayfa şifresini , (eğer ki makro varsa ) kodlarınızdan önce
Sheets("şifrelisayfa").Unprotect password:"filanca"
ile açıp kodlar görevini yaptıktan sonra da
End sub bitişinden önceki satırda
Sheets("şifrelisayfa").Protect password:"filanca"
yazarak silinmesini engelleyebilirsiniz .

Kopyalanmaya karşı neyi korumak istiyorsunuz? kitabı mı , sayfayı mı , hücreyi mi ya da belli bir bölgeyi mi ?

Çok teşekkürler bizim kopyalamaya karşı tüm çalışma kitabını korumak istiyoruz.
Tekrar teşekkürler:biggrin:
 
Çalışma kitabının kopyalanmasına engel olabilirsiniz ancak sanırım (bir mailde attach edilerek )taşınmasına ( ve başka bir bilgisayarda şifreleriyle birlikte çalışmasına ) yine de engel olamazsınız.
Sanırım daha iyi bir çözüm şekli , taşındığı bilgisayarda açıldığında çalışamaz özellikler yerleştirmek , mesela c: ya da d: ya da e: sürücüsünün numarası doğrulanmadığı sürece kendini kilitlemesi ya da ( şimdilik aklıma gelen ) önemli sayfaları tamamen görünmezleştirmek , uyarı verdirmek , veya kişiye/firmaya özel bilgi içeren dataları tanınmazlaştırmak ( encyript ) olabilir.
Günlerce uğraşıp bir sürü engelleme yarattığınız dösyanın taşındığı yerde kolayca çalışıyor olması , ulaşmak istediğiniz son amaca uygun değil gibi.
Bu şekilde bir araştırma yaparak ya da örnek yükleyerek konunuzu , iyi bilen üstadlarımızın elbirliğine açmanız daha iyi olacak.
 
Çalışma kitabının kopyalanmasına engel olabilirsiniz ancak sanırım (bir mailde attach edilerek )taşınmasına ( ve başka bir bilgisayarda şifreleriyle birlikte çalışmasına ) yine de engel olamazsınız.
Sanırım daha iyi bir çözüm şekli , taşındığı bilgisayarda açıldığında çalışamaz özellikler yerleştirmek , mesela c: ya da d: ya da e: sürücüsünün numarası doğrulanmadığı sürece kendini kilitlemesi ya da ( şimdilik aklıma gelen ) önemli sayfaları tamamen görünmezleştirmek , uyarı verdirmek , veya kişiye/firmaya özel bilgi içeren dataları tanınmazlaştırmak ( encyript ) olabilir.
Günlerce uğraşıp bir sürü engelleme yarattığınız dösyanın taşındığı yerde kolayca çalışıyor olması , ulaşmak istediğiniz son amaca uygun değil gibi.
Bu şekilde bir araştırma yaparak ya da örnek yükleyerek konunuzu , iyi bilen üstadlarımızın elbirliğine açmanız daha iyi olacak.

Merhaba,
bizim sorunumuz ortak bir sürücümüz var orda bir dosya ve her seferinde aynı dosya ya siliniyor ya da başka bir yerde kopyalanıyor biz bunu engellemek istiyoruz.Görünmezlik maalesef bizim dosyamız için uygun değil.Dosyanın silinmesini engellemek için bir şifre oluşturup ,koyalanmasını engellemek istiyoruz.Dediğiniz yolları deneyeyim ben en iyisi.Çok teşekkürler.Sonucu buraya yazarım:)
 
Sayfa şifresini , (eğer ki makro varsa ) kodlarınızdan önce
Sheets("şifrelisayfa").Unprotect password:"filanca"
ile açıp kodlar görevini yaptıktan sonra da
End sub bitişinden önceki satırda
Sheets("şifrelisayfa").Protect password:"filanca"
yazarak silinmesini engelleyebilirsiniz .

Kopyalanmaya karşı neyi korumak istiyorsunuz? kitabı mı , sayfayı mı , hücreyi mi ya da belli bir bölgeyi mi ?

Tekrar merhaba,
Bizim excel dosyalarında makrolarımız yok biz bunu makrosuz yapabilir miyiz peki?
 
Makrosuz mümkün olabileceğini ( kendi bilgim çerçevesinde) düşünmüyorum . Fonksiyonlar sayfa içinde bir takım roller alabiliyor ama dosyanın kendisinde rol aldığı durumla hiç karşılaşmadım.
Makrolar ile de, yine ortak sürücünün numarasını karşılaştırtarak , kopyalandığı sürücüde çalışmaz hale getirilebilir.
Bu arada makrolar devreye girdiğinde kaçınılmaz olarak makro ile çalışmasına izin vermek ve en azından sunucu olarak kullandığınız sürücüde dosyayı ( zor değil ) sertifikalandırmak gerek.
Bir başka makrosuz yol da sanırım kullanıcıların excelinde menü yapılandırmasını değiştirip farklı kaydet özelliğini kaldırmak olabilir.

Merhaba,
bizim sorunumuz ortak bir sürücümüz var orda bir dosya ve her seferinde aynı dosya ya siliniyor ya da başka bir yerde kopyalanıyor biz bunu engellemek istiyoruz.Dosyanın silinmesini engellemek için bir şifre oluşturup ,koyalanmasını engellemek istiyoruz.

Sanırım denenebilecek bir çözüm olarak :
a) Çalışma kitabını bulunduğu sürücüde paylaştırmak ( kişisel biçim değiştirmeleri engeller ve herkese de açılır)
b) Bulunduğu sürücüden kişilerin bilgisayarına sadece kısayol vermek ( dosyanın kendisine ulaşmaları gerekmez ve herkes aynı dosyada çalışabilir , çakışma ihtimali milyarda birdir)
c) Menüde değişiklik yaparak farklı kaydet özelliğini kaldırmak
(bulamayınca yapamazlar)
d) Bu hataları yaparak hataların oluşmasına sebep olabilecek ekibe sıkı ve yazılı bir bilgilendirme yapmak

Makrolar ile uğraşmadan çözüme yaklaştırabilir.
 
Son düzenleme:
bunu soyle fikir vermek acısından değişik bir uygulama vereyim klasor sifreleme programlarının birinde silinmeye karsı sifreleme ozelliği vardı klasor sifreleme programlarını inceleyin onun içine atınca dosyanızı silinmeye karsı sifre istiyor onu kullanabilirsiniz yada dosyanızı arsiv ve sistem ozelliği koyun arsiv sistem ozelliği ile dosyanızı silinmeye karsı korumusta olursunuz kolay gelsin :)
 
Geri
Üst